Subject: Re: DOCBOOK-APPS: saxon 6.5 not working with textinsert.extension
>>>>> Steinar Bang <sb@dod.no>: > Platform: Intel PIII, RedHat 7.2, JDK 1.3.1, Saxon 6.5-1mdk (from the > Mandrake Cooker distribution), DocBook 4.1.2, DocBook-XSL 1.48 > (example files attached at the end) [snip!] > When I do this, I get error messages both when generating HTML and FO: > cd /home/sba/tmp/docinclude/ > make -k > saxonbatch -o testdoc.html testdoc.xml local-html.xsl > No insertfile extension available. > Processing terminated by xsl:message at line 264 > make: *** [testdoc.html] Error 1 [snip!] I think I've found the answer <http://sources.redhat.com/ml/docbook-apps/2001-q4/msg00171.html> I need to put the appropriate .jar file from the extensions/ directory of the DocBook-XSL distribution, into the CLASSPATH before running saxon. Ie. %.html: %.xml export CLASSPATH="/path/to/docbook-xsl/extensions/saxon65.jar"; saxonbatch -o $@ $< $(HTMLSTYLE)
